Description
Building Services require a framework of sub-contractors to support the operations team in completing void housing garden works to ensure works are completed to appointment/target dates. North Ayrshire Council Housing Services require the provision of Gardening Services, at approximately 190 council properties across mainland North Ayrshire.
Lot Division
1 | Void Garden Works North Ayrshire Council Building Services require the Provision of Gardening works, as summarised below, at Void Council properties across North Ayrshire. Properties require 1 visit and the works shall include but not be limited to initial grass cuts, strimming borders, cutting hedges, trim/pruning of flower bed areas, removal of all rubbish, debris (including dog fouling’s, where not excessive). The target timescale of these works is 10 working days from NAC processing the purchase order to contractor completion. |
2 | Gardening Services at Temporary Accommodation Properties require a minimum of 1 visit per month with intervals between of no more than 30 days. The works shall include, but not be limited to, initial grass cuts, strimming borders, applying weed killer, and removal of all rubbish, debris, and arisings. |

** PREVIEW NOTICE, please check Find a Tender for full details. ** Health and Safety Procedures 1. The bidder must hold a UKAS (or equivalent) accredited independent third-party certificate of compliance in accordance with ISO 45001 (or equivalent) or have, within the last 12 months, successfully met the assessment requirements of a construction-related scheme in registered membership of the Safety Schemes in Procurement (SSIP) forum or the bidder must have a regularly reviewed and documented policy for Health and Safety management, see attachment at SPD question 4D.1. Environmental Management Procedures 1. The bidder must hold a UKAS (or equivalent) accredited independent third-party certificate of compliance in accordance with BS EN ISO 14001 (or equivalent) or a valid EMAS (or equivalent) certificate or the bidder must have a regularly reviewed documented policy regarding environmental management, see attachment at SPD question 4D.2. Bidders may be excluded from this competition if they are in any of the situations referred to in regulation 58 of the Public Contracts (Scotland) Regulations 2015. (SC Ref:740564)
